BorgBackup - Backup dédupliqué
Find a file
2015-05-10 16:40:22 +02:00
attic Merge branch 'merge' into merge-all 2015-05-10 16:40:22 +02:00
docs Merge branch 'merge' into merge-all 2015-05-10 16:40:22 +02:00
scripts Project rename 2013-07-09 20:14:18 +02:00
.gitattributes Added .gitattributes 2013-08-12 15:12:14 +02:00
.gitignore PR #206 - Merge branch 'fixes' of https://github.com/thomaswaldmann/attic into merge 2015-03-06 23:18:08 +01:00
.travis.yml fix travis install to process dependency links also 2015-04-01 12:44:05 +02:00
AUTHORS Added Thomas Waldmann to AUTHORS and updated CHANGES 2015-04-13 23:12:30 +02:00
CHANGES Fix typo preventing the security confirmation prompt from working 2015-05-08 17:41:50 +02:00
CHANGES-merge-all.txt updated CHANGES-merge-all.txt 2015-04-19 20:25:37 +02:00
CHANGES-merge.txt updated CHANGES-merge.txt 2015-04-19 19:56:48 +02:00
LICENSE Fix sorting of segment names to ignore NFS left over files. 2014-01-03 14:47:44 +01:00
MANIFEST.in Include missing pyx files in dist file. 2015-01-04 22:25:11 +01:00
README.rst update README 2015-03-31 03:29:16 +02:00
setup.py Merge branch 'merge' into merge-all 2015-04-21 21:08:34 +02:00
tox.ini tox: make pip install process dependency_links 2015-04-01 01:14:51 +02:00
versioneer.py Start using versioneer for version numbers 2013-08-05 23:05:15 +02:00

|build|

What is Attic?
--------------
Attic is a deduplicating backup program. The main goal of Attic is to provide
an efficient and secure way to backup data. The data deduplication
technique used makes Attic suitable for daily backups since only changes
are stored.

Easy to use
~~~~~~~~~~~
Initialize backup repository and create a backup archive::

    $ attic init /usbdrive/my-backup.attic
    $ attic create -v /usbdrive/my-backup.attic::documents ~/Documents

Main features
~~~~~~~~~~~~~
Space efficient storage
  Variable block size deduplication is used to reduce the number of bytes 
  stored by detecting redundant data. Each file is split into a number of
  variable length chunks and only chunks that have never been seen before are
  compressed and added to the repository.

Optional data encryption
    All data can be protected using 256-bit AES encryption and data integrity
    and authenticity is verified using a MAC (message authentication code).

Off-site backups
    Attic can store data on any remote host accessible over SSH.  This is
    most efficient if Attic is also installed on the remote host.

Backups mountable as filesystems
    Backup archives are mountable as userspace filesystems for easy backup
    verification and restores.

What do I need?
---------------
Attic requires Python 3.2 or above to work.
Attic also requires a sufficiently recent OpenSSL (>= 1.0.0).
In order to mount archives as filesystems, llfuse is required.
For other python requirements, please see setup.py install_requires.

How do I install it?
--------------------
::

  $ pip install Attic

Where are the docs?
-------------------
Go to https://attic-backup.org/ for a prebuilt version of the documentation.
You can also build it yourself from the docs folder.

Where are the tests?
--------------------
The tests are in the attic/testsuite package. To run the test suite use the
following command::

  $ fakeroot -u tox  # you need to have tox installed

.. |build| image:: https://travis-ci.org/attic/merge.svg
        :alt: Build Status
        :target: https://travis-ci.org/attic/merge